保加利亚阴道电子近距离放射治疗妇科癌症的经验——初步结果

Bulgarian Experience in Vaginal Electronic Brachytherapy for Gynecologic Cancers' Treatment-First Results.

Abstract

: The objective of this study is to prospectively collect dosimetric and clinical data on vaginal cuff electronic brachytherapy and propose a protocol for the procedure. Twenty-five patients who had proven endometrial or cervical carcinoma and had undergone radical hysterectomy have been treated with vaginal cuff electronic brachytherapy. Treatment session durations and doses to the targets and the organs at risk have been extracted from the treatment planning software. Patients have been followed up for early side effects for 3 months. Treatment session times ranged from 3.0 to 6.6 min. Mean coverage of the planned treatment volume with 100% of the prescribed dose was 90%, and with 95% of the prescribed dose was 95%. Doses in the bladder were lower than those achieved in previously published studies with a mean D2cc of 4.7 Gy, and doses in the rectum were higher with a mean D2cc of 5.3 Gy. The first-month adverse events included eight G1 and three G2 toxicities, while the events registered on the third month were two G2 vaginal dryness events and one G1 urinary tract obstruction, of which only one patient with vaginal dryness did not respond to local treatment. No local relapses have been detected. : Vaginal cuff electronic brachytherapy has demonstrated safety and effectiveness.

摘要

本研究的目的是前瞻性收集阴道残端电子近距离放射治疗的剂量学和临床数据,并提出该治疗方法的方案。25例经证实患有子宫内膜癌或宫颈癌且已接受根治性子宫切除术的患者接受了阴道残端电子近距离放射治疗。治疗疗程时长以及靶区和危及器官的剂量已从治疗计划软件中提取。对患者进行了3个月的早期副作用随访。治疗疗程时间为3.0至6.6分钟。计划治疗体积接受100%处方剂量的平均覆盖率为90%,接受95%处方剂量的平均覆盖率为95%。膀胱中的剂量低于先前发表的研究中的剂量,平均D2cc为4.7 Gy,直肠中的剂量较高,平均D2cc为5.3 Gy。第一个月的不良事件包括8例1级和3例2级毒性反应,而第三个月记录的事件为2例2级阴道干燥事件和1例1级尿路梗阻,其中只有1例阴道干燥患者对局部治疗无反应。未检测到局部复发。阴道残端电子近距离放射治疗已证明具有安全性和有效性。
